Gujarat Govt to Launch Mobile Phone Helpline for Women

-Outlook Gujarat government will be launching `Help Emergency Assistance Rescue Terminal' (HEART), a helpline which would enable women seek police help instantaneously through mobile phones. Additional Chief Secretary, Home, S K Nanda told PTI that the helpline would be launched on March 8. Election Commission pegs paid news market at Rs.500 crore-Vidhi Choudhary and Utpal Bhaskar

-Live Mint Of the total amount paid to media firms (around 40% of the poll expenses of parties), the EC estimates half to be towards paid news The Election Commission of India (EC) has estimated the market in so-called paid news, or political advertising masquerading as journalism, at as much as `500 crore.   The move is likely to buttress demands for greater scrutiny of election expenses.
